			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>My mom has always had a mahogany jewelry chest since I was little. It seemed to be the best idea for storage. It looks nice, it’s large so it hold a lot, and it was it’s own piece of furniture so nothing got mixed up. It seemed to be that way, until recently I found something!</p>
<p>It’s basically a long strip of pockets on a hanger that you put in your closet! <strong>It’s so nice to be able to see each piece of jewelry through the clear pockets and choose what to wear without mixing everything up and having things tangle!</strong> The pockets are also different sizes, so you can put rings, earrings, bracelets, necklaces, bangles, etc, inside!</p>
<p>                                           <img width="303" src="http://images.smarter.com/blogs/guests/Jewelry%20Hangers.jpg" height="266" /></p>
<p>I have two (so far). One is my silver jewelry and the other my gold. I have one side for rings and earrings and the other for watches, bangles, etc. I love how easy it to hold it up and instantly pick what I want!</p>
<p>                       <img width="219" src="http://images.smarter.com/blogs/guests/Jewelry%20Hangers3.jpg" height="164" /><img width="220" src="http://images.smarter.com/blogs/guests/Jewelry%20Hangers4.jpg" height="163" /></p>
<p>You can find them online by simply searching “<a target="_blank" href="http://demo5.smarter.com/kitchen/se--qq-closet%2Bjewelry%2Bhangers--pt-1--tt-102--cc-69.html">closet jewelry hangers</a>.” Or local stores such as Bed, Bath, &amp; Beyond, Target, etc. They run around $15-$24 depending on which sizes you buy.</p>
<p>What I really like about the hanger is that is out of the way… I can hide all my jewels in the closet and I don’t have fifty million individual jewelry boxes.</p>
<p>                                                                  <img width="161" src="http://images.smarter.com/blogs/guests/Jewelry%20Hangers6.jpg" height="120" /></p>
<p>A good idea to go along with is that I also do , is buy some clear, mini bead bags (sold at AC Moore or Michaels) and put your earrings inside one individually. That way if you run out of hanger pockets you can double them up, but not have to worry about mixing or tangling or even tarnishing!</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>As promised, I will now let you in on <strong>my cute and easy way to organize jewelry</strong> (or other things you use) <strong>with silk bags</strong>!</p>
<p>I got the idea when my grandmother gave me just about every belt and scarf she owned from the 80’s and 90’s… maybe even the 70’s. And when I brought them to my house I just stared around, “where the heck will this stuff go!?” I already had all my things from before I moved out that I had to move back in, and now I had an extra 20 belts, and 40 scarves!!</p>
<p>                       <img width="403" src="http://images.smarter.com/blogs/Chain%20Belts.jpg" height="148" /></p>
<p>Luckily, I used to make jewelry and would give them as gifts to people. Instead of wrapping them (because bracelets and things like that are awkward without boxes) I purchased some pretty silk, sheer, Organza bags (that are generally used for wedding favors) and would give the jewelry away in those. They’re so cute, simple, and cheap… it’s the right way to go!</p>
<p>                                                    <img width="254" src="http://images.smarter.com/blogs/Organza%20Bags.jpg" height="191" /></p>
<p>And yet, there’s still more ways to use them! <strong>I figured out that I could hang them (on shower curtain <em>hooks</em> this time) and display my chain belts inside of my closet on the bar to my shoe rack and on the nails in my wall in the corner by my sunglass display!</strong></p>
<p>                                                         <img width="218" src="http://images.smarter.com/blogs/Shower%20Hooks.jpg" height="152" /></p>
<p>I bought some of the sheer Organza bags in silver-grey, red, green, and white. <strong>They’re really dainty, and add a somewhat sultry feel to my room.</strong> They even sell them with some beading hanging decoratively at the bottom, which adds an even nicer touch.</p>
<p>You can find these bags at any craft store, such as A.C. Moore or Michael’s, and I would even recommending looking at a dollar store or wedding favor website such as <a href="http://www.myweddingreceptionideas.com/">www.myweddingreceptionideas.com</a></p>
<p>                              <img width="379" src="http://images.smarter.com/blogs/Organza%20Bags2.jpg" height="211" /></p>
<p>So, before you just stuff any belts away in a drawer that seem not worthy of your belt rack, figure out where you could afford to spice up an area in your room and splurge on some $2 bags… they might just hold up the status of your room, just as good – if better – like the belts do holding up your pants! :)</p>
